The Benefits and Dangers of Gambling

Gambling

Gambling is an activity in which you bet money or something else of value on a future event, typically a game or a race. You can bet with actual money, or you can play games like marbles or Magic: The Gathering, in which you use small discs or trading cards as stakes. It is a major international commercial activity, and it can take many forms. Despite its reputation as a dangerous addiction, it can have positive social, mental and physical effects. The negative effects come when gambling becomes problematic.

The primary reason people gamble is for entertainment, not to win money. They may want to get a thrill or feel more connected to the game they are playing. This is especially true for sports fans, where gambling on their favorite team or horse can add to the excitement of a sporting event.

Another important benefit of gambling is that it can bring friends and family together. Many people enjoy gambling as a group activity, and many clubs or organizations offer special events and trips where members can go to the casino to gamble and relax. It is also an excellent way to bond with coworkers or other groups of people.

Gambling has a positive effect on the economy, and it can increase tourism in areas where casinos are located. It also increases the number of jobs in the casino and in related businesses, such as restaurants. However, the economic benefits of gambling are often weighed against the costs. Problem gambling is an expensive habit, and it can lead to financial distress and bankruptcy. It also causes emotional stress and can damage relationships.

People who have gambling disorders often struggle to recognize their symptoms. They may deny that they have a problem, even when the evidence is overwhelming. They may have lost a lot of money or damaged their relationships because of gambling, and they may find it hard to ask for help.

Several types of therapy can help treat gambling disorders. These include cognitive behavioral therapy (CBT), psychodynamic therapy, and group therapy. These therapies can teach a person new ways to manage their problems, reduce their stress, and improve their life.
